A Foata Bijection for the Alternating Group and for q-Analogues
Séminaire lotharingien de combinatoire, Tome 53 (2005-2006)
Cet article a éte moissonné depuis la source Séminaire Lotharingien de Combinatoire website
The Foata bijection \Phi:Sn->Sn is extended to the bijections \Psi:An+1->An+1 and \Psiq:Sn+q-1->Sn+q-1, where Sm, Am are the symmetric and the alternating groups. These bijections imply bijective proofs for recent equidistribution theorems, by Regev and Roichman, for An+1 and for Sn+q-1.
